Mitigating Correlation Problems in Turbo Decoders

Abstract

In this paper, new interleaver design criteria for turbo codes are proposed, targeting the reduction of the correlation between component decoders. To go beyond the already known correlation girth maximization, we propose several additional criteria that limit the impact of short correlation cycles and increase code diversity. Two application examples are elaborated, targeting an 8-state binary turbo code and a non-binary turbo code defined over GF(64). The proposed design criteria are shown to improve the error correcting performance of the code, especially in the error floor region.
